Key Responsibilities

This role will provide YOU the opportunity to lead key activities to progress YOUR career. These responsibilities include some of the following:

  • Manages one or more projects requiring analytical support.
  • Liaises with key customers to define the criteria and timings for analytical development/validation.
  • Design and conduct experiments using chromatographic techniques in support of method development and validation.
  • Provide expertise in maintenance and usage of analytical instrumentation.
  • Act as a technical team member with cross functional project responsibilities on assigned projects.
  • Support operation and qualification of analytical equipment at site level with expert knowledge and state-of-the-art processes and systems.
  • Support the Quality Control network and lead activities related to analytical methods and instrumentation, as well as troubleshooting and resolving investigations to facilitate solutions to complex challenges.
  • Collaborate with sites, R&D and Regulatory Affairs in the preparation, management with regard to analytical methodology, equipment and systems.

Why you?

What are we looking for?

  • Excellent report writing and communication skills
  • Exercise strong degree of technical knowledge to accomplish assigned objectives
  • Masters degree (Analytical Chemistry or equivalent) or Batchelors degree (Chemistry or equivalent).
  • Extensive pharmaceutical industry experience
  • Operational experience liquid chromatographic techniques (Ion Chromatography experience would be advantageous)
  • Implementing laboratory methodology, systems and equipment
  • Specialisation in method development and validation
